The Pentium 967 looks like a cut down i5-2467M found in the new macbook air/ultrabooks (same package size but no turbo, hyper threading, less L3 Cache, no Quick Sync etc)

It should offer much higher performance than the E450 but with less GPU power.

If your not gaming/outputing HD vids the Pentium would be much more preferable.
